What Does an Asbestos Attorney Do?
An asbestos attorney focuses on claims related to asbestos exposure. They use legal representation to customers who might be suffering from asbestos-related diseases triggered by exposure in offices or residential environments. Their obligations normally include:
- Assessing the Case: Understanding the client's medical history and the scenarios of exposure to build a strong case.
- Gathering Evidence: Collecting medical records, work history, and other pertinent files that substantiate the claim.
- Working out Settlements: Engaging with responsible parties to work out compensation settlements on behalf of the customer.
- Representing in Court: Providing legal representation throughout litigation if a settlement can not be reached.
- Recommending on Asbestos Trust Funds: Helping customers comprehend potential claims against asbestos personal bankruptcy trust funds set up by insolvent companies.

Why Seek Legal Advice?
Looking for legal advice from an asbestos attorney is vital due to the complexity of asbestos-related cases. The following are essential reasons:
- Expert Knowledge: Asbestos attorneys have specific understanding about laws associating with asbestos exposure and the litigation procedure.
- Statute of Limitations: Each state has deadlines for filing claims; a certified asbestos attorney helps ensure that claims are submitted within these limits.
- Making the most of Compensation: They possess settlement abilities to secure the maximum compensation for victims and their households.
- Emotional Support: Legal professionals help alleviate some stress during this tough time, offering assistance through the legal procedure.
The Legal Process: What to Expect
Understanding the legal process in asbestos claims can supply clearness to those who may feel overloaded. Here is a detailed outline of what clients can anticipate:
- Initial Consultation: Clients meet the asbestos attorney to discuss their situation. This conference normally involves examining the prospective case free of charge.
- Case Evaluation: The attorney reviews files, medical reports, and any other evidence gathered to identify the best strategy.
- Suing: A formal claim is submitted against the responsible parties, which could consist of companies or Asbestos Attorney Louisiana producers.
- Discovery Phase: Both parties exchange info and gather proof to get ready for trial or negotiation.
- Settlement: Before going to trial, lots of cases are settled through settlement between legal groups.
- Trial: If the case doesn't settle, it continues to trial, where evidence and testaments exist to a judge or jury.
- Decision and Compensation: After consideration, the judge or jury problems a verdict, which might lead to compensation for the victim.

Finding the Right Asbestos Attorney in Louisiana
When searching for an asbestos attorney in Louisiana Asbestos Legal Counsel, several factors ought to be taken into consideration:
- Experience: Look for attorneys with a tested track record in dealing with asbestos cases.
- Reputation: Research their reputation, reviews, and success stories from previous clients.
- Free Consultation: Many attorneys provide preliminary consultations without charge, permitting clients to gauge compatibility.
- Communication: Choose an attorney who interacts plainly and is responsive to client queries.
- Charges: Understand the fee structure, as many asbestos attorneys deal with a contingency charge basis, meaning fees are deducted from jackpots.
